Property Details for 6/96 Lambert St, Bathurst

6/96 Lambert St, Bathurst is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om Unit with 1 parking spaces and was built in 1975. The property has a land size of 1513m2 and floor size of 90m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in June 2021.

About Bathurst 2795

The size of Bathurst is approximately 5.9 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 16.7% of total area. The population of Bathurst in 2016 was 6932 people. By 2021 the population was 7001 showing a population growth of 1.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Bathurst is 20-29 years. Households in Bathurst are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Bathurst work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 43.40% of the homes in Bathurst were owner-occupied compared with 44.00% in 2016.

Bathurst has 5,470 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Bathurst have seen a 57.14%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 74.94% increase. As at 30 November 2025:

  • The median value for Houses in Bathurst is $621,241 while the median value for Units is $471,181.
  • Houses have a median rent of $490 while Units have a median rent of $420.
